在CentOS系统中,备份与恢复策略是确保数据安全和业务连续性的关键。以下是一些常见的备份与恢复方法:
备份策略
- 全系统备份:使用工具如
rsync
或tar
来创建整个系统的镜像。例如,使用tar -czvf backup.tar.gz /
来备份整个根文件系统。
- 增量备份:仅备份自上次备份以来发生变化的文件,可以使用
rsync
的--incremental
选项。
- 差异备份:备份自上次全备份以来所有新增或修改的文件。
- 分区备份:只备份关键分区,如
/home
、/etc
、/var
等。
- 数据库备份:对于数据库系统,使用数据库特定的工具进行备份,如MySQL的
mysqldump
。
- 配置文件备份:备份关键配置文件,如系统配置文件、网络配置文件等。
- 使用快照技术:如果存储系统支持,可以使用快照技术来快速备份。
- 定期测试备份:定期对备份进行测试,确保它们可以在需要时成功恢复。
- 离线存储:将备份数据存储在安全的位置,如外部硬盘或云存储。
- 自动化备份:使用
cron
作业或其他自动化工具定期执行备份任务。
恢复策略
- 系统崩溃恢复:如果系统完全崩溃,可能需要从备份中恢复整个系统或关键分区。
- 单个文件或目录恢复:如果只需要恢复单个文件或目录,可以使用备份中的特定部分进行恢复。
- 数据库恢复:如果数据库受损,使用数据库备份恢复到最后一次备份的状态。
- 配置文件恢复:恢复关键配置文件以确保系统正常运行。
- 使用快照恢复:如果使用了快照技术,可以快速恢复到快照时的状态。
- 逐步恢复:在某些情况下,可能需要逐步恢复系统,先恢复关键服务,再逐步恢复其他部分。
- 系统更新和补丁:恢复后,确保系统更新到最新的安全补丁。
- 验证数据完整性:恢复后,验证数据的完整性和系统的稳定性。
- 记录恢复过程:记录恢复过程中的每一步,以备未来参考。
- 制定恢复计划:制定详细的恢复计划,并确保关键人员了解该计划。
请注意,以上信息提供了CentOS系统备份与恢复策略的一般性指导,并未提及Dora相关的信息,如果需要关于Dora的具体信息,可能需要查阅更专业的资料或官方文档。